My wife and myself stayed at the hotel for a long time in 2007 due to work commitments and the staff and owners became like family. The chef (Sebastien) forced me to put on weight with the quality of the food he cooked, and the bar staff forced me to get a little merry with the drink they served. If you need any information about tank battles, Philippe is your man. The rooms are tastefully decorated and the quiet gardens are a pleasure to have a drink in. It is not far from the A26 and Cambrai is within walking distance. A decent size comercial centre is just up the road with a large supermarket and petrol station. All the reception staff speak English and will help you with your French. I suggest that through the peak periods, you try to book ahead as the hotel is normally fully booked. They will do their best to get you another hotel locally, but in my opinion, this is the best one around as there is a fair bit of parking available on site.

We had a bit of a shock when approaching the hotel, as it is literally just off a main road in a built up area out of the centre of Cambrai, and we were (from the photographs) expecting it to be in a rural location. That said, it was tucked away, just behind the main road, and looked pretty and more secluded than first impressions of its location suggested.
The staff on reception were welcoming and extemely helpful.
The room(s) we stayed in were basic but roomy, comfortable and very clean. We had 2 rooms for a family of 4 which was cheaper than the 1 family room.
Breakfast was ample with a choice of cereals, cold meats and cheese, fruit, bread, croissants and eggs etc.
The hotel restaurant was closed, so we asked the receptionist to recommend one - she booked us a table at l'escargot in town. It was a busy popular eating place and the food was good, I guess it was one of the better restaurants in Cambrai, but it is the only one we ate at. We had a good rapport with the owner, but when we received the bill, we were overcharged by 20€!
The town looked interesting but we didn't explore it fully as this was just a 1 night stop off en route to Reims.

Booked this hotel on the basis of the other reviews. It is a wonderful place with excellent staff and a good restaurant. The owner/manager suggested local places to visit including a lace museum (much more interesting than it sounds), a Matisse museum and the grave of Wilfred Owen (you would never know it was there). Highly recommended.
